FINANCIAL/COST ACCOUNTING SYSTEM. XXXXXXX agrees to maintain a financial and cost accounting system in accordance with accounting principles generally accepted in the United States of America. An entity's accounting basis determines when transactions and economic events are reflected in its financial statements. An entity may record its accounting transactions and events on a cash basis, accrual basis, or modified accrual basis; however the cash method of accounting is not appropriate for governmental entities. GRANTEE further agrees that all program expenditures and revenues shall be supported by reasonable documentation (e.g., vouchers, invoices, receipts), which shall be stored and filed in a systematic and consistent manner. XXXXXXX further agrees to retain and make available to independent auditors, State and Federal auditors, and program and grant reviewers all accounting records and supporting documentation for a minimum of six (6) years after the final payment, or until all audits initiated within the sixsix (6) years have been completed, whichever is later. XXXXXXX further agrees that, to the extent it is unable to reasonably document the disposition of monies paid under this Agreement, it is subject to an assessment for over-payment.
